Atletico suffers Cup humiliation in Huelva

    MADRID, Jan. 6 (Xinhua) -- Atletico Madrid is on the verge of a surprise exit from the Copa del Rey following a 3-0 defeat to second division side Recreativo Huelva on Wednesday night.

    Atletico is in the easier half of the draw in the Copa del Rey and was expected to progress a long way in this season's competition.

    However, although coach Quique Sanchez Flores fielded a strong team against Recreativo, his players were overwhelmed 3-0.

    Fornaroli and Jeronimo Barrales put the home side 2-0 ahead after just 23 minutes, by which time Atletico defender Ufaliusi had been sent off for dangerous play. Home striker Daniel Candeiasmade it 3-0 two minutes from time to complete Atletico's humiliation.

    Deportivo la Coruna also caused a minor shock with a 2-1 win away to Valencia.

    The only good news for Valencia was that winger David Silva returned to action with his side's goal of the game, but by then Deportivo was already 2-0 ahead thanks to goals from Guardado and Pablo Alvarez.

    There were no surprises in the nights other games, Villarreal is favourite to progress to the last eight after a 1-1 draw away to Celta Vigo, while Racing Santander secured a 3-2 away win away to Real Madrid's conquerors Alcorcon.
